In a significant move poised to enhance its technological capabilities, VulcanForms has announced the appointment of Michael Kenworthy as its new Chief Technology Officer (CTO). This transition comes at a pivotal moment for the company as it seeks to solidify its position as a leader in the additive manufacturing sector.

Michael Kenworthy’s Background and Vision

Kenworthy brings to VulcanForms over 20 years of experience in various technology-focused roles. He has a proven track record of leading teams towards success in high-stakes environments. His previous work in innovative materials and manufacturing techniques aligns perfectly with VulcanForms’ mission to revolutionize production methods.
